*City beach in the center of Larnaca * Blue flag beach * Mostly shallow with shallow waters going on for 50 meters * Perfect for kids – also because you can also see the planes landing * Many shops, restaurants, pubs, souvenirs in the area * Lots of sun beds and umbrellas to rent * One can book boat tours near the nearby marina * Finikoudes' translates as palm trees in Greek

Named after the palm trees that line the most famous area of Larnaca, the Finikoudes promenade is a popular spot for both locals and visitors alike. This 600-metre long stretch of sandy beach has calm, warm and shallow waters, and proximity to the many cafés, bars, restaurants and hotels, make it an ideal family destination. Finikoudes promenade is flanked by the marina with its pier and fishing harbour on the one end, and a second pier and the Medieval Fort at the other. Facilities on the beach include water sport activities, toilets, showers, changing rooms, sun beds, umbrellas as well as benches and abundant greenery. The town’s main shopping centre runs parallel. Lifeguards with lifesaving equipment and first aid services are stationed at the beach from June – October, 10:30 – 18:00. The beach also offers disabled access, including a special wheelchair at the lifeguard tower to help disabled persons enter the sea with assistance from the lifeguards.

Grab a sunbed early in the morning, pay 2.50 for a day use and lave your towel on it if you are planing to leave for few hours and come back later. Just don't forget to collect your towel in the evening, as the sunbeds are moved every evening to be cleaned.
